The objective of this study is to assess the safety, tolerability, pharmacokinetics, and immunogenicity following multiple intravenous (IV) ascending doses of ABBV-8736 in healthy adult participants.
A Phase 1, Randomized, Double-Blinded, Placebo-Controlled Study to Evaluate the Safety, Tolerability, Pharmacokinetics, and Immunogenicity of ABBV-8736 After Multiple Ascending Doses in Healthy Adult Subjects
